Africa’s most decorated rapper, Michael Owusu-Addo, better known as Sarkodie, has served his fans and the entire music fraternity with the tracklist of his upcoming 8th studio album, "JAMZ."
The 10-track album is set to be released finally on Friday, November 11, to replace the incredible year old "No Pressure" album.
Out of the 10 tracks, the rapper had his singular way on only one of them, titled "Confam." He featured three Ghanaian artists, King Promise, Cina Soul, and Black Sherif on the tracks "Labadi," "Over Me," and "Country Side" respectively.
Four Nigerian artists, Lojay, BNXN, Joeboy, and Oxlade were recruited alongside Jamaican Kranium and also Ink Boy.
Sarkodie released his first-ever album, Rapperholic, in 2012, followed by Sarkology in 2014, Mary in 2015, Highest in 2017, Black Love and Alpha (an EP) both in 2019, and No Pressure in September 2021.
Many fans are anticipating the rapper's finest albums while hoping he gets a Grammy nomination this year.
